Formula and Logic
This calculator uses established dietary reference intakes (DRIs) for calcium. Base requirements are set by age group: 1300 mg for those under 18, 1000 mg for adults 18-50, and 1200 mg for those over 50. Pregnancy and nursing add 200 mg. Activity level adjusts the base by 5-20% based on exercise frequency. Vegan diets add 100 mg, vegetarian add 50 mg to account for potential deficiencies. The total is divided by weight for a per-kg metric and compared to standard dairy servings (300 mg each).
Practical Notes
- Individual variation is significant; this tool provides an estimate, not medical advice.
- Consult a doctor or dietitian before making major dietary changes, especially if you have health conditions.
- For athletes, consider periodization: calcium needs may increase during intense training phases.
- Follow general dietary guidelines like those from the USDA or WHO for balanced nutrition.
- Vegans should prioritize fortified plant milks, leafy greens, and supplements if needed.
